|
|
|
MySQL размер данных
|
|||
|---|---|---|---|
|
#18+
Как можно такое реализовать, чтобы запросом типа: SHOW SIZE SELECT * FROM TABLE; возвращалось кол-во будучи передаваемых байт клиенту на запрос SELECT * FROM TABLE; Это нужно для ProgressBar компонента, т.к. клиенты будут работать через модемы и размеры таблиц будут оъёмными.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.03.2004, 08:45 |
|
||
|
MySQL размер данных
|
|||
|---|---|---|---|
|
#18+
Проще может не select * делать а постранично с limit и в прогресс баре показывать кол-во загруженных страниц.. и заодно userу разрешить уже работать - а докачивать в фоне..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.03.2004, 08:48 |
|
||
|
MySQL размер данных
|
|||
|---|---|---|---|
|
#18+
это не исскусно, т.к. потеряется производительность с более 2-х запросов с опцией LIMIT и необходимости в постраничности нет 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.03.2004, 08:51 |
|
||
|
MySQL размер данных
|
|||
|---|---|---|---|
|
#18+
может существует какой-то модуль MySQL, который (например) в добавочном столбце в первой строке пишет размер данных ?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.03.2004, 08:54 |
|
||
|
MySQL размер данных
|
|||
|---|---|---|---|
|
#18+
авторв добавочном столбце в первой строке пишет размер данных Вообще-то достаточно вычислить длину одной записи (по формату таблицы) И считать кол-во пришедших строк.. Можно сначало сделать select count(*) - для того чтоб знать целиком размер..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 02.03.2004, 09:03 |
|
||
|
|

start [/forum/topic.php?fid=57&msg=32427208&tid=2035348]: |
0ms |
get settings: |
7ms |
get forum list: |
10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
59ms |
get topic data: |
8ms |
get forum data: |
2ms |
get page messages: |
30ms |
get tp. blocked users: |
1ms |
| others: | 223ms |
| total: | 344ms |

| 0 / 0 |
